2005 Audi Allroad vs. 1986 Dodge Conquest

To start off, 2005 Audi Allroad is newer by 19 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1986 Dodge Conquest.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1986 Dodge Conquest would be higher. At 4,163 cc (8 cylinders), 2005 Audi Allroad is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Audi Allroad (296 HP @ 6200 RPM) has 153 more horse power than 1986 Dodge Conquest. (143 HP @ 5000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2005 Audi Allroad should accelerate faster than 1986 Dodge Conquest.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Audi Allroad weights approximately 586 kg more than 1986 Dodge Conquest.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2005 Audi Allroad is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1986 Dodge Conquest.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Audi Allroad will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Audi Allroad (380 Nm @ 2700 RPM) has 129 more torque (in Nm) than 1986 Dodge Conquest. (251 Nm @ 2500 RPM). This means 2005 Audi Allroad will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1986 Dodge Conquest.

Compare all specifications:

2005 Audi Allroad 1986 Dodge Conquest
Make Audi Dodge
Model Allroad Conquest
Year Released 2005 1986
Engine Size 4163 cc 2555 cc
Engine Cylinders 8 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type V in-line
Horse Power 296 HP 143 HP
Engine RPM 6200 RPM 5000 RPM
Torque 380 Nm 251 Nm
Torque RPM 2700 RPM 2500 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line - Premium Gasoline
Drive Type 4WD Front
Vehicle Weight 1866 kg 1280 kg
Vehicle Length 4820 mm 4410 mm
Vehicle Width 1860 mm 1690 mm
Vehicle Height 1560 mm 1320 mm
Wheelbase Size 2660 mm 2450 mm
